Sanskrit Original

स दृ॒ळ्हे चि॑द॒भि तृ॑णत्ति॒ वाज॒मर्व॑ता॒ स ध॑त्ते॒ अक्षि॑ति॒ श्रवः॑ । त्वे दे॑व॒त्रा सदा॑ पुरूवसो॒ विश्वा॑ वा॒मानि॑ धीमहि

sa dṛḷhe cidabhi tṛṇatti vājamarvatā sa dhatte akṣiti śravaḥ tve devatrā sadā purūvaso viśvā vāmāni dhīmahi

📖 Book ReferenceWisdomLibRig Veda English TranslationSource ↗

Lord of vast wealth, he (your worshipper) spoils with his steed food laid up even in strongholds, hepossesses imperishable wealth; in you divine we ever possess all desirable treasures.
